Pneumomediastinum From Vacuum Disc and Vertebral Trauma

A rare cause of pneumomediastinum (air in the chest cavity) is presented, linked to a vacuum disc phenomenon and vertebral fracture. This unique case highlights how vertebral injury can release disc gas into the mediastinum.

Background:
- Pneumomediastinum is typically caused by trauma to the lungs, airway, or esophagus.
- The vacuum disc phenomenon, characterized by gas within the intervertebral disc space, is a known degenerative change.
- Endplate fractures are common vertebral injuries, often associated with significant force.
Observation:
- A case of pneumomediastinum was observed in conjunction with an endplate fracture.
- The fracture was located adjacent to a disc space exhibiting the vacuum disc phenomenon.
- This association suggests a potential link between vertebral injury and gas release from the disc.
Findings:
- The study identified a unique mechanism for pneumomediastinum originating from a vacuum disc phenomenon.
- Vertebral injury at the vacuum disc site led to the release of gas bubbles into the mediastinum.
- Compressive forces from trauma likely disrupted the annulus fibrosus, allowing gas egress.
Implications:
- This finding expands the differential diagnosis for traumatic pneumomediastinum.
- It highlights a novel complication of the vacuum disc phenomenon, particularly in traumatic settings.
- Understanding this mechanism may influence diagnostic and treatment strategies for spinal trauma patients.
